Adobe FlashBuilder:移动开发指南与关键技术
需积分: 10 85 浏览量
更新于2024-07-29
收藏 2.34MB PDF 举报
Adobe FlashBuilder是一款强大的跨平台应用开发工具,专注于为移动设备如Android和iOS提供丰富的应用程序开发环境。它利用ADOBE FLEX和ADOBE FLASH BUILDER TM技术,帮助开发者构建高效、高性能的手机应用程序,支持从入门级到高级设计的完整开发流程。
该资源详细介绍了如何在FlashBuilder中进行开发,包括:
1. 入门:阐述了手机应用程序与桌面和浏览器应用程序的区别,强调了针对移动平台的特殊关注点,如适应小屏幕和触屏交互。
2. 开发环境:具体步骤展示了如何在FlashBuilder中创建针对Android和iOS的应用,包括设置项目参数和连接设备,这对于设备兼容性至关重要。
3. 用户界面与布局:深入探讨了手机应用程序的布局设计,如使用网格系统、处理用户输入、定义视图、选项卡、导航控件、滚动条、菜单和过渡效果,确保用户体验流畅。
4. 应用程序设计与工作流:涉及了持久化数据存储、多屏幕适配以及不同DPI值的支持,确保应用程序在各种设备上都能正常运行。
5. 文本处理:讲解了如何在手机应用程序中有效使用文本,包括支持屏幕键盘、嵌入字体和HTML文本在控件中的应用,增强文本呈现效果。
6. 外观设计:涵盖了基础设计原则,以及如何创建和定制手机应用程序的外观,包括主题和图标,以提升视觉吸引力。
7. 运行与调试:介绍了如何管理和配置启动过程,以及在桌面和实际设备上运行和调试应用程序,这对于发现和修复问题至关重要。
8. 打包与导出:指导开发者将应用程序打包成适合Android和Apple iOS发行的APK或ipa文件,以便在移动设备上部署。
9. 部署:最后,着重讲解了如何在Google Android设备上成功部署应用程序,确保应用程序能够顺利安装和运行。
FlashBuilder为移动应用开发提供了全面的工具集和指南,无论你是初学者还是经验丰富的开发者,都能从中找到所需的技术支持和实践经验。通过学习和实践这些内容,你可以有效地开发出满足用户需求的高质量手机应用程序。
2017-12-13 上传
2017-12-13 上传
2017-12-13 上传
2024-11-30 上传
tianxiawuzei1314
- 粉丝: 0
- 资源: 1
最新资源
- Python中快速友好的MessagePack序列化库msgspec
- 大学生社团管理系统设计与实现
- 基于Netbeans和JavaFX的宿舍管理系统开发与实践
- NodeJS打造Discord机器人:kazzcord功能全解析
- 小学教学与管理一体化:校务管理系统v***
- AppDeploy neXtGen:无需代理的Windows AD集成软件自动分发
- 基于SSM和JSP技术的网上商城系统开发
- 探索ANOIRA16的GitHub托管测试网站之路
- 语音性别识别:机器学习模型的精确度提升策略
- 利用MATLAB代码让古董486电脑焕发新生
- Erlang VM上的分布式生命游戏实现与Elixir设计
- 一键下载管理 - Go to Downloads-crx插件
- Java SSM框架开发的客户关系管理系统
- 使用SQL数据库和Django开发应用程序指南
- Spring Security实战指南:详细示例与应用
- Quarkus项目测试展示柜:Cucumber与FitNesse实践